Russian Grain Markets Market Trends: 14-18 July 2014 During the week in review, the dramatic increase in the 2014 grain offer on the Russian market caused a significant price drop in all European regions except for the South (where prices had previously declined). Black Soil and Volga Valley were most affected. GEOGRAPHICALLY: 3rd grade soft milling wheat prices decreased in Ural (-$7.50/MT) and more significantly in Central (-$22.70/MT), Volga Valley (-$33/MT) and Black Soil (-$37/MT).
